### 1. What is XΩ — T+ Sentiment Sniper?
XΩ — T+ Sentiment Sniper is a **crowd sentiment companion indicator**.
It estimates whether the market as a whole is currently:
- Deep in profit (euphoria, FOMO‑prone)
- Deep in loss (panic, capitulation‑prone)
- Slightly profitable / slightly losing
From that, it marks:
- Potential **supply/demand absorption** zones at panic lows and euphoric highs
- **Sentiment divergences** between price and crowd PnL
You use it as a **psychology layer on top of your main system**, especially for timing T+ style moves (the next 1–3 swings after an emotional extreme).
You do not need to understand the internal math to use it.
---
### 2. How to read the panel
The indicator runs in a **separate pane** (not on the price chart) and shows:
1. **Crowd Sentiment (Raw) – columns**
- Green/red columns represent how “good” or “bad” the crowd’s current PnL is.
- Taller columns = more emotional / more extreme conditions.
2. **Signal Line – white line**
- A smoothed line summarising the **overall direction of sentiment**.
- Helps you see whether psychology is improving or deteriorating.
3. **Horizontal levels**
- `0 (Neutral)` → sentiment is roughly balanced.
- `Euphoria` → crowd is strongly in profit (high risk of FOMO and distribution).
- `Panic` → crowd is deeply underwater (high risk of capitulation and absorption).
4. **Dashboard label on the latest bar**
- Status: `EUPHORIA (Risk)`, `PANIC (Opp.)`, `SLIGHT PROFIT`, or `SLIGHT LOSS`.
- Current **Crowd PnL (%)**.
- A short note about volume (stable vs unusually high, with a T+2 warning when needed).
At a glance, you know:
> “Is the market currently euphoric, panicking, or somewhere in between?”
---
### 3. What the signals mean
The indicator plots shapes at the top/bottom of the pane:
- **ABS (Absorption – Buy)**
- Small green circle near the bottom.
- Suggests **demand absorption**: sentiment is bad (panic), but strong buying appears against the selling.
- Use as a **potential bottom area** to watch, not an automatic “buy now”.
- **DST (Distribution – Sell)**
- Small red circle near the top.
- Suggests **distribution**: sentiment is very positive (euphoria), but strong selling appears into that optimism.
- Use as a **potential top area** to watch for taking profits or avoiding FOMO entries.
- **DIV triangle up (Bullish Div – Buy)**
- Yellow triangle pointing up near the bottom.
- Price makes new lows while sentiment stops getting worse and starts to improve.
- Suggests selling pressure is fading; potential for an upward reversal.
- **DIV triangle down (Bearish Div – Sell)**
- Orange triangle pointing down near the top.
- Price makes new highs while sentiment stops getting better and starts to weaken.
- Suggests buying pressure is fading; potential for a downward reversal.
Think of these as **context signals / alerts**, not as “must‑take” entries on their own.

FVG / Imbalance MTF Pro (4 HTFs + Alerts) - (@JP7FX)FVG / Imbalance MTF Pro (@JP7FX)
This indicator finds and plots Fair Value Gaps across up to four higher timeframes on a single chart. It shows them as lines, zones, 50 percent levels and labels, and can fire alerts when new gaps form or when price mitigates them.
Core logic
The script detects bullish and bearish FVGs using the classic three candle logic:
• Bullish FVG when high is below the current low.
• Bearish FVG when low is above the current high.
All logic runs on the selected higher timeframes through request.security, then projects the zones down onto your current chart timeframe. The script also checks that your chart timeframe is equal to or lower than the selected HTFs so the plots stay meaningful.
Multi timeframe control
You can configure up to four separate FVG layers: TF1, TF2, TF3 and TF4.
For each TF you can choose:
• Timeframe (or link it to the chart).
• Display mode, Lines and Zones, Zones Only, Lines Only, or Disable.
• Whether to show the 50 percent line.
• Whether to show a label with the TF name next to each FVG.
Inputs also convert the timeframe into minutes and hours so labels can show clear tags such as “15m”, “1h” and so on.
Visuals per timeframe
For every timeframe you can set:
• Entry and stop FVG line colours.
• 50 percent line colour and line style.
• Bullish and bearish zone fill colours.
• Separate colours for mitigated bullish and mitigated bearish zones.
• Label text colours for demand and supply.
Each FVG can draw:
• Two lines for the “entry” and “stop” edges of the gap.
• An optional 50 percent line through the zone.
• A shaded box that tracks the zone as price trades into it.
• A label that shows the originating timeframe.
Line and zone behaviour
Global settings let you control:
• Maximum number of FVG lines and zones kept on the chart.
• Line style for FVG edges and 50 percent lines.
• Whether lines and zones extend to the right.
• Whether zones update with price movement as price trades deeper.
• Whether the zone colour changes once the FVG has been mitigated.
• Label offset so you can push the TF labels to the right of price.
• An option to avoid overlapping zones per timeframe by checking for box overlap.
The script uses arrays of lines, boxes and labels for each TF and for demand and supply separately. It removes the oldest objects once the max count is hit and deletes or recolours zones when price reaches them.
Bar colouring
You can optionally colour the bar that creates the chart timeframe FVG.
• Bullish FVG origin bar can show as green.
• Bearish FVG origin bar can show as red.
Alerts
The indicator exposes alertcondition signals for both creation and mitigation. For each timeframe it supports:
• FVG zone created, bullish or bearish.
• Bullish FVG mitigated.
• Bearish FVG mitigated.
You choose the alert pack per TF through the inputs, then set the alert from the chart by right clicking the indicator and adding an alert.
Use case
This tool is for traders who map and trade Fair Value Gaps across multiple higher timeframes and want clean, configurable MTF FVG zones with clear labels, mitigation behaviour and alerts all in one script.

Multi-Account Lot Calculator (@JP7FX)Multi-Account Lot Calculator (JP7FX)
Multi-Account Lot Calculator shows a single trade idea across multiple accounts and currencies. It builds a panel on the chart that displays risk per account and the lot size needed for a chosen stop distance and R multiple.
Trade and asset settings
You define the shared trade settings once: direction (long or short), stop loss distance in pips, risk to reward, and entry price or use close.
The script supports Forex, stock, crypto, XAU/USD and index/CFD, with automatic or manual pip size and contract size. It also includes inputs for index point size and value per point when using index or CFD symbols.
Entry, SL and TP visuals
The script plots entry, stop loss and take profit lines on the chart.
Labels can show the exact prices and the R multiple for the take profit.
Optional zones between entry and SL, and entry and TP, can be drawn on the right side of the chart.
A lock feature lets you freeze the trade window and price levels manually or when price touches entry. When locked, the script can keep zones visible using line fills and can auto extend the right edge as new bars print.
Multi account panel
Up to six accounts can be configured at the same time.
For each account you can set:
• a custom name
• account balance
• account currency (USD, EUR, GBP, AUD, NZD, CAD, CHF, JPY)
• risk mode (percent or cash)
• preset risk percent or fixed cash risk
The panel calculates, per account:
• risk amount in that account’s currency
• lot size for the given stop loss distance
Currency conversion
Risk and lot sizing use the symbol’s quote currency and convert it into each account currency with request.currency_rate.
A fallback conversion rate can be set if live data is not available.
Table layout and style
The on-chart table shows columns for Account, CCY, Balance, Mode, R%, Risk Amt and Lot.
You can choose the panel position, border width, title and subheader colours, row colours and optional zebra rows.
Use cases
This tool is intended for traders who run several accounts or prop firm accounts in different currencies and want a single view of position size per account for the same trade idea.

Tolu High Tight Flag Index (HTF)The Tolu High Tight Flag Index (HTF) is a composite indicator designed to quantify the conditions necessary for a classic High Tight Flag continuation pattern.
Pole Score (Part A): Measures the strength of the initial sharp upward price move (the "Pole") by comparing recent momentum against volatility. It only scores high when the price move is significantly greater than the typical volatility.
Flag Score (Part B): Only active in an uptrend (Close > 50 SMA), this score measures the characteristics of the "Tight Flag" consolidation. It combines factors like contracting price ranges, positive volume pressure, and low short-term volatility relative to longer-term volatility.
Interpretation: High index values suggest that both the explosive move (Pole) and the subsequent quiet, tight consolidation (Flag) are occurring simultaneously, indicating a potential setup for a strong continuation breakout.

Market Structure Pro + (@JP7FX)Market Structure Pro Plus (JP7FX)
Market Structure Pro Plus identifies swing highs and swing lows using a three candle confirmation method. It highlights liquidity behaviour and market structure shifts without manual marking.
Swing Point Detection
The indicator marks swing highs and lows when the middle candle in a three candle sequence forms the highest high or lowest low.
This approach reacts to local price behaviour and does not rely on a large lookback period.
Liquidity Grab Signals
The indicator highlights when price trades beyond a previous swing high or swing low and then returns.
These events help users review how liquidity is taken around prior highs and lows.
Break of Structure Signals
The indicator marks a break of structure when a candle closes beyond a previous swing point.
Bullish structure change signals occur when price closes above a prior swing high.
Bearish structure change signals occur when price closes below a prior swing low.
Deviation Stats and Projections
The script tracks how far price extends beyond the last confirmed swing high or swing low, in pips, after liquidity is taken.
It keeps a rolling history of these extensions and calculates an average combined extension for recent moves.
This average is shown in a small stats table as “Avg SD High/Low”.
Using this value, the indicator projects two reference levels from the latest confirmed swing:
• a “Deviation High” line projected from the last swing high
• a “Deviation Low” line projected from the last swing low
These projection lines are drawn as dotted levels with labels and can be used as reference zones based on recent extension behaviour.

Structure Breakout - Buy Sell IndicatorStructure Breakout - Buy Sell Indicator
📈 OVERVIEW:
A minimalist indicator that identifies market structure breakouts using swing point analysis.
Displays clear blue buy arrows and red sell arrows when price breaks key swing levels.
🔧 HOW IT WORKS:
1. Identifies swing highs and lows using configurable lookback period
2. Triggers BUY signal (blue arrow) when price closes above previous swing high
3. Triggers SELL signal (red arrow) when price closes below previous swing low
4. Uses clean visual arrows without cluttering the chart
